Key responsibilities
Project Finance & Capital Structuring
- Lead and drive the financing of the division's greenfield and brownfield investments, in co-ordination with cross-functional and cross-border project teams, as well as external advisors and vendors where necessary
- Build, audit, and manage robust financial models for the above to support debt sizing, sculpting, covenant testing, distribution mechanics and upside/downside scenarios
- End-to-end project execution, including evaluation of project risks, bankability and returns, deal structuring, preparation of investment proposals for senior management approvals, due diligence, negotiation and documentation, and financial close
- Develop and manage relationships with debt market players, including commercial lenders, multilaterals and Export Credit Agencies, legal firms, and other advisors and consultants
- Supervise, mentor, and develop the competency of junior team members to strengthen the in-house project financing, deal structuring and financial modelling capabilities
